About 33 Shawe Road
33 Shawe Road is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Urmston, Manchester, Manchester (M41 5DL). It has a recorded floor area of 93 m² (around 1001 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(May 2021) shows a C (score 70). When first surveyed in June 2013 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Poor to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 82).
On energy efficiency it sits in the top 10% of properties in this postcode.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2016.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2014–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 12.1%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£472,000 is 14.6%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£412/sq ft) was about 169%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: November 2021 at £412,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
